EXM? The Warlord Made Me His Bride?

A widowed female doctor from a scholar family is forced to marry the warlord who just conquered her city. To protect her late husband's kin, she steps into his lion's den with calm wit and courage. She plays his game. But can she survive the man who took everything from her, without losing herself?
